Market Analysis

In the Kelowna condo market, you’ll find a diverse group of buyers primarily composed of young professionals, first-time homebuyers, and retirees looking for a more manageable living space. Many of these buyers are attracted to the lifestyle that Kelowna offers, with its stunning lake views, vibrant arts scene, and extensive outdoor recreational opportunities. The city’s amenities, such as the Kelowna Art Gallery on Cawston Avenue and the Kelowna Farmers’ and Crafters’ Market, draw those who appreciate a blend of culture and community. Additionally, the proximity to UBC Okanagan makes certain neighborhoods attractive for students and faculty members seeking convenient housing options. In the affordable starter segment, which features properties priced below $500,000, buyers often look for a balance between location and lifestyle. Many are seeking easy access to downtown shopping on Bernard Avenue, local eateries in the North End, and parks like City Park, all while being part of a community that supports a healthy outdoor lifestyle.

Price Insights

With a median condo price of $399,950 and an average price around $389,136, buyers in Kelowna’s condo market can expect to find spacious one- and two-bedroom units, often featuring modern amenities and open-concept designs. Properties priced under $500,000 are usually found in desirable areas like Glenmore or Lower Mission, where you can enjoy picturesque views of Okanagan Lake and the surrounding mountains. Investing within this price range can yield condos equipped with essential features such as in-suite laundry, updated kitchens, and access to communal facilities like gyms or pools. Many units will also come with outdoor spaces, such as balconies or patios, making it easy to soak in the Kelowna sunshine. Overall, the value for money in this segment is significant, especially for buyers looking for a foothold in a thriving and scenic market.

About This Property Type

Condos in Kelowna generally range from low-rise buildings to high-rise developments, with several architectural styles that reflect the region’s aesthetics. In neighborhoods like South Pandosy, you can find modern boutique condos that offer a contemporary feel, while older buildings may feature more traditional designs. Most condos come with amenities that cater to a relaxed lifestyle, including fitness centers, pools, and communal lounges. Additionally, condos in Kelowna are often pet-friendly, appealing to buyers who want a home that accommodates their furry friends. Many complexes also provide secure parking and easy access to public transportation, making commuting to work or exploring the city effortless.

Location Highlights

Kelowna is situated in the stunning Okanagan Valley, renowned for its warm climate, beautiful landscapes, and recreational opportunities. The city is surrounded by vineyards and orchards, providing ample options for wine enthusiasts and foodies alike. Kelowna’s waterfront parks, like Waterfront Park along Sunset Drive, make it easy for residents to en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and water sports. In addition to its natural beauty, Kelowna is home to a thriving cultural scene, with events like the Kelowna Wine Country Half Marathon and the annual Kelowna International Film Festival. Local amenities such as Orchard Park Shopping Centre and schools like K.L.O. Middle School add to the area's appeal, making it a perfect place for families and young professionals seeking an active and engaging lifestyle.

Buying Tips

For prospective condo buyers in Kelowna, start by identifying your priorities—whether that’s proximity to work, schools, or recreational activities. Narrowing down your desired neighborhoods, such as the vibrant community of Lower Mission or the family-friendly Glenmore, will help streamline your search. Be sure to engage with a local real estate agent who understands the nuances of the Kelowna market; their insights can be invaluable. When viewing properties, pay attention to the building's amenities and recent upgrades, as these can influence your overall investment. Lastly, consider getting a home inspection to ensure that your chosen condo is in good condition, helping you avoid unexpected expenses down the line.
